Stuttgart and Hertha BSC meet at Mercedes ‑ Benz ‑ Arena, in a match for the 21st round of the Bundesliga. In the last head-to-head for this edition of the league, on 10-17-2020, Stuttgart won away by (0-2). The record of direct confrontations in the last 3 years is favorable to the home team, which in the last 5 matches won 3 and lost 2. The home / away condition deserves particular attention, since despite this being a match between 10th and 15th in the league table, it is actually a clash between the 16th ranked in home games and the 15th away.

Stuttgart
The home team is currently in 10th position, with 25 points won, after 6 wins, 7 draws and 7 losses. In the penultimate match, they won at home against Mainz 05 by (2‑0). In the last match, they lost in an away match against Bayer Leverkusen by (5‑2). This is a team that tends to achieve more positive results away from home than at home, as they won 17 points away and 8 at home, with 24 goals scored and 19 suffered as away, against 13 goals scored and 15 suffered at home. For the championship, Stuttgart won 8 points out of 27 possible, after 1 victory, 5 draws and 3 defeats in the last 9 games they played in their stadium. Their defense has not been very solid, since they have suffered goals in 9 of the last 10 matches, but their offense has scored regularly, since they have scored goals in 7 of the last 10 matches for this competition. In 20 matches in the competition, he conceded the first goal 11 times and only managed 1 comeback. There is 1 period that stands out in the last 8 home matches for all competitions: they have conceded 4 of their 10 goals between minutes (31′ ‑ 45 ‘).

Stuttgart comes into this match after a 5×2 loss to Bayer Leverkusen, recording their third loss in their last four Bundesliga games: both of the team’s goals were scored by Sasa Kalajdzic. Now, in this game against Hertha Berlin, coach Pellegrino Matarazzo will have to focus on maintaining possession and positional attacks through the flanks. Right winger Silas Wamangituka is the team’s top scorer, with 11 goals. For this game, the house coach cannot count on Gonzalo Castro, Nicolás González, Clinton Mola, Hamadi Al Ghaddioui, Lilian Egloff and Darko Churlinov, all injured.

Hertha BSC
The visiting team is currently in 15th position, with 17 points won, after 4 wins, 5 draws and 11 losses. In the penultimate match, they lost in an away match against Eintracht Frankfurt by (3‑1). In the last match, they lost at home to Bayern München by (0‑1). Curiously, this is a team that has achieved more positive results abroad than in their stadium, since they won 9 points as a visitor and only 8 in their stadium. For the championship, Hertha BSC won 9 points out of a possible 30, after 2 wins, 3 draws and 5 losses in the last 10 away games.

For this competition, they have not won any of the last 6 away matches. In their away league matches the most frequent final result at half ‑ time was 0‑0 (5 out of 10 matches). The team allowed goals to the opponent in 7 of the last 10 matches for this competition, so they were not very strong defensively. In 20 games in this competition, he only managed 1 comeback in the 9 games in which he suffered the first goal. In the last 10 home matches for this competition there is 1 period that stands out: they have conceded 6 of their 16 goals between minutes (76’ ‑ 90 ‘).

Hertha’s team comes into this match after a 0x1 loss at Bayern Munich, adding their fourth consecutive defeat in the Bundesliga. On this day, against Stuttgart, coach Pál Dárdai must present the team in a 4-3-3, with the most advanced positions occupied by Matheus Cunha, Dodi Lukebakio and Krzysztof Piatek. On the other hand, Vladimir Darida is a very important player in the team and is very competent in passing, vision of the game and shooting. For this game the visiting coach cannot count on Dedryck Boyata and Javai Dilrosun, both with physical problems.
